MMU cuts filament in slot 1 square

I have MK4S and a MMU3 latest released firmware update as of 2/2/25.

I have a problem when printing large files that require 100's + tool changes. 
Specifically, if I print something small with only a hand full of tool changes using slots 1 - 4 I "usually" don't have any issues, but not always.
When printing something with a large number of tool changes, again using slots 1 - 4 I can always expect it to eventually have a problem with loading slot 1. 
When the load fails it is always at the extruder. It gets stuck/jams before the filament sensor.
When I unload the filament, the end is always flat on the end. No point on it at all.
Once I put a point on it and reload it, it will the load fine a number of times and then it happens again.

Now if I take the exact same print, re-slice it to use slots 2 - 5 it will print fine from start to finish.

It does not matter what color/type of filament is in slot 1, it always happens. But not on any other slot.

Has anyone experienced this and if so, did you come up with a solution?
